    I put my roadster on a 32 frame. It's a 31 but..you'll get the point. Here's a link to the build thread with pics....

    http://www.jalopyjournal.com/forum/showthread.php?t=311375&page=2

    There are lots of different ways to do it. Some guys eliminate the tailpan body bar under the panel below the decklid for more room. I've seen others put a kickdown in their rear frame horns so the tank drops lower on the A's body so you don't have to do body mods..etc.

    I eliminated the tailpan bar and modified the bottoms of my quarters.
